Rationalise the denominator:
`(s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))/(sqrt(7) + sqrt(6))`

उत्तर
To rationalise the denominator `(s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))/(sqrt(7) + sqrt(6))`,
we multiply both the numerator and the denominator by the conjugate of the denominator, which is `sqrt(7) - sqrt(6)`:
`((s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))^2)/((sqrt(7) + sqrt(6))(s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))`
Step 1: Denominator
`(sqrt(7) + sqrt(6))(s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))`
= 7 – 6
= 1
Step 2: Numerator
`(sqrt(7) - sqrt(6))^2`
= `7 - 2sqrt(42) + 6`
= `13 - 2sqrt(42)`
